Here are some tips on how to prepare your vehicle for survival during road trips or emergencies – Gear Having the right gear in your vehicle can mean the difference between life and death in an emergency. Here are some essential items to have in your vehicle at all times – First aid kit – Make sure your first aid kit is stocked with bandages antiseptic wipes pain relievers and other essential medical supplies. Emergency food and water – Pack non perishable food items such as granola bars nuts and canned goods as well as plenty of water. Blankets and warm clothing – In case you are stuck in your vehicle during cold weather having blankets and warm clothing can help prevent hypothermia. Flashlight and extra batteries – A reliable flashlight can help you navigate in the dark and signal for help. Multi tool – A multi tool can come in handy for a variety of tasks from opening cans to fixing minor mechanical issues. Flares or reflective triangles – These can help alert other drivers to your presence in case of a breakdown or accident. Knowledge Along with having the right gear it’s important to have the knowledge to use it effectively. Here are some essential skills and knowledge to have for survival during road trips or emergencies – Basic first aid – Knowing how to administer basic first aid can make a huge difference in treating injuries until help arrives. Vehicle maintenance – Understanding how to perform basic maintenance tasks on your vehicle such as changing a tire or checking fluids can help prevent breakdowns. Navigation skills – Knowing how to read a map or use a GPS device can help you find your way if you get lost. Emergency procedures – Familiarize yourself with what to do in case of a car accident breakdown or other emergencies. Survival skills – Knowing how to signal for help find food and water and stay safe in the wilderness can be crucial in a survival situation.
